Technical Specifications That Make a Difference
Modern outdoor electricity meters must withstand more than just rain – they're battling temperature extremes, dust storms, and even vandalism. Let's break down critical features:
Durability Benchmarks
| Parameter | Industrial Grade | Commercial Grade |
|---|---|---|
| Operating Temp | -40°C to +85°C | -20°C to +60°C |
| IP Rating | IP68 | IP65 |
| Vibration Resistance | 7.5g RMS | 3.5g RMS |
Emerging Trends in Outdoor Energy Monitoring
The market is shifting toward:
- IoT-enabled real-time data transmission
- Self-diagnostic systems predicting maintenance needs
- Integration with SCADA systems
A recent case study showed that smart outdoor electricity meters reduced energy waste by 18% in a wind farm installation through predictive load balancing.

FAQs: Outdoor Power Meter Essentials
How often should outdoor meters be calibrated?
Industrial models typically require bi-annual verification, while commercial units may extend to 3 years depending on environmental conditions.
Can existing meters be upgraded for smart grid compatibility?
Yes, through retrofit communication modules that add IoT capabilities without full replacement.
